How will the Lucknow pitch be?
The pitch of Bharat Ratna Shri Atal Bihari Vajpayee Ekana Cricket Stadium in IPL 2023 has disappointed the fans a lot. There is no bounce in the pitch and it is becoming very difficult to score runs. Barring the first match here, no team has been able to score even 160 while batting first. Chasing the target is more difficult on this ground. Gujarat has defended 135 and RCB has defended 126 here. Once again the pitch is expected to remain the same and we might see a low scoring match.
How will the weather be?
North India including Lucknow has been on a scorching heat. The temperature in Lucknow can go up to 42 degree Celsius on Tuesday. There is no chance of rain either. In such a situation, the fans will get to see the complete match.
